William George Mair

M, #4589, b. 3 May 1889, d. 16 March 1967
     William George Mair was born on 3 May 1889 at 192 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land.1,2 He was the son of William Mair and Mary Wood. His family was known by the tee-name of "Shavie".
He was listed as head of household's son in the 1901 census at 192 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land. Those recorded in the household were: Wm. Mair Shavie, head; Mary Mair, wife; Maggie Mair, daughter; John Mair, son; William Mair, son; Jean Ann Hughes (sic), daughter; Arthur S. Mair, son.3
William George Mair was a fisherman, a marine fisherman in the Royal Naval Reserve Trawler Section, and a herring fisherman.
He was listed as head of household's son in the 1911 census at 192 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land. Those recorded in the household were: William Mair, head; Mary Mair, wife; Mary Mair, mother; John Mair, son; William Mair, son; Jane Ann Mair, daughter; Arthur Mair, son.4
He married Barbara Dickson Gowans at St Monance, Fifeshire, Scotland, on 13 March 1917.5,2
He was listed as head of household in the 1921 census at 3 Blantyre Place,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land. Those recorded in the household were: William Mair, head; Barbara Mair, wife; William Mair, son; Maggie Mair, daughter.6,7
He was the informant for John Mair's death at 16 Harbour Place, Portknockie, Banffshire, Scotland, on 28 January 1962.2 William died on 16 March 1967 at 11 McIntosh Avenue, Craigbo, Buckie, Banffshire, Scotland, at age 77.8,2
